Kitting out for sea cruising. Have Danforth anchor on 2m of 6mm galvanised steel chain. Looking to buy anchor warp. Thinking of 30metres of three strand nylon in a dark colour. All thicknesses available but 10mm seems about right.
Views on these plans appreciated – type, length, thickness etc. Also, anywhere particularly cheap?

Participant– 25 meter 8 mm 3 strand nylon on a drum.
– 5 meter chain
– Aluminium Fortress anchor.I have used this combination many times over the last ten years and and I still love the low weight of it.
The weight of the anchor is not important, but the weight of the chain is. Check how the anchor digs in. This can be easily be tested on a beach or in a sandpit. Pull the anchor horizontally with a rope and see how it behaves in the sand. This was how the different behaviour of various types of anchors was demonstrated at the rally conference.
Instead of a chain a weight, a couple of feet away from the anchor works well too. Such a weight, like a chain, ensures the anchor is pulled parallel to the sea floor at all times.
